So you picked up the Service module and see a bunch of apparent trash in your toolset, like a tray to toss food around or a freaking guitar to play Sailor Moon tunes. Most people regret their choice at this point and go request a module change. Those people are slimeheads too and deserve to be turned into brainburgers. A service borg can actually enhance most departments, and actually make some of them so OP it's not even funny. Arguably some of these things could be seen as kind of exploity, but hey, they won't eat half of the station, so you'll usually get away with it.

 

First, some common things you need to do:

 

 

  • 1. Head to Robotics and get a battery upgrade. Brewing stuff consumes energy and you'll be doing that a lot.

     

    2. Switch your rapid dispenser to glass.

     

    3. Open your beer and use the dropper to empty it into a glass (i.e. to thank the roboticist for the upgrade). Notice that your shaker and beer won't refill when you extract with the dropper. This is really important. And yes, both shaker and beer synthesize infinitely the whatever you put in it. If you pour a mix they'll refill only with the top chemical though; this has some implications when trying to get the right stuff.

     

    4. Finally set both shaker and beer to transfer 25 units, so the first fill up can be done faster.

 

 

Now remember: to fill up your shaker and beer, take a sample with the dropper, empty the dropper in the shaker/beer, pour the shaker/beer in a glass (this triggers a refill), transfer the glass contents back to the shaker/beer. Eventually you'll have 100 units of whatever in your shaker and 50 units of whatever else in your beer. To replace the contents, empty them into glasses using only the dropper.

 

Servicing Medbay

 

Service borgs are actually more helpful than medical borgs if medbay is properly staffed.

 

Meating up the cloner and filling up the cryotubes

 

 

  • 1. Fill your beer with cryoxadone from the cryopods.

     

    2. Top up the cryopod beakers. You can also fill the ones in the closet.

     

    3. Get a syringe from medbay's vendors, get someone to give you a blood sample in a glass. Fill your shaker with blood.

     

    4. Place a glass at the cloning room and pour 25 units of cryoxadone. Keep dropping 5 units of blood from the shaker to create synthmeat.

 

 

Healing the crew

 

 

  • 1. Try to get the Chef to microwave and grind a donk pocket for you.

     

    2. Take the stuff with the dropper.

     

    3. Go to the barman, botanist, chemist or chemistry lab in science, empty the dropper in a glass and ask them to remove the nutriment.

     

    4. Take the resulting omnizine and fill your shaker. Fill your beer with something else (epinephrine, charcoal, mutadone, etc.)

     

    5. Fill a couple beakers of omnizine for the chemists, scientists and brig physician.

     

    6. Set your sensors to medical, check the crew monitor in medbay and start chasing people around to force feed them just one sip of your shaker. If they don't cooperate just let them be until they get help themselves or pass out.

 

 

Failing omnizine you can fill up your shaker with something like saline water, you only need to keep people alive until they make it to the cryotubes. If you don't want to be too proactive healing folks just leave around glasses with 30 units of triple citrus and 20 of saline water. If you want to be dangerously proactive and out of character, get the chemist to turn some omnizine into strange reagent and feed it to corpses, if the crew monitor says they don't have a lot of brute/burn damage.

 

Servicing Chemistry / Chemlab

 

This is simple -- just note the chemicals that are harder to come by and supply the chemists with plenty of them whenever you can get a sample. Top of the list is omnizine (see above), but also cryoxadone, charcoal (tends to run out during events), spaceallin, oculine (get the botanist to grind a carrot), uranium... you get the point.

 

Servicing the Chef and Bar

 

 

  • 1. Get the chef a pile of synthmeat. Same method as for the cloner.

     

    2. Fill your shaker with soya/cow milk, pour 5 units of enzyme in a glass and make a pile of cheese and tofu. If there's no chef you can feed the station with them. Note that you can pick them up and place them on the counter with your tray.

     

    3. Fill your shaker with sugar, fill your beer with milk cream, use the candy machine to make caramels.

     

    4. Get the barman refills of blood, radium, iron, etc. for their drinks. You can synth any drinks for them, but usually the barman prefers to make them on request.

     

    5. Make a pile of glasses in the back counter for the barman. Saves them some time and they won't run out on long shifts.

     

    6. Give the barman and chef healing chemicals to spike their drinks/food. Or do it yourself with the dropper.

 

 

Servicing the Botanist

 

 

  • 1. Synthesize robust harvest and pour it directly on the trays.

     

    2. Same with unstable mutagen (get a sample from the chemist). Ask the botanist first if they want to mutate their plants.

     

    3. You can spray water on the trays with your dropper without having to walk to them.

     

    4. If they get strange plants from cargo crates that don't do well with normal temp/pressure, get some ammonia or diethylamine and keep them alive.

 

 

Servicing Science

 

 

  • 1. Same as Chemistry.

     

    2. Get the roboticist and researchers a lot of sulphuric acid, you can get a sample from Robotics. You can fill beakers with useful meds for the roboticist's medibots too, although they rarely use them.

     

    3. Refill the Xenobiologist with blood and plasma to save them time.

     

    4. Get antitox/spiked triple citrus/mutadone to the Genetic researchers, they are typically too busy getting Halk to notice they have 40 units of toxins.

 

 

Servicing Security

 

Well, you usually won't, but if your laws truly require it you can actually do some nasty damage.

 

 

  • 1. You can smash things with your guitar, i.e. spiderlings.

     

    2. Flash people and push them away from each other/into a dead end to hold them until help arrives.

     

    3. If medbay is not on it, monitor the crew from medbay or the bridge and go help when someone starts taking damage.

     

    4. If you have been synthesizing chems spam your shaker and beer like there is no tomorrow while pushing them back. Unlike the other borgs, antags may not attack/run away from you immediately. Just mind your laws before you kill anyone.

     

    5. Drop bolts on airlocks, switch lights and turn off power in a room to prevent harm/stop machine operation. Technically you are able of using air controls and removing airlock safeties, but that's more likely to harm the crew than to accomplish anything.

     

    6. Do the rounds (i.e. carrying food and drinks) noting any robo-law-breaking activity. You can go everywhere and people often won't pay attention to a service borg.

     

    7. Your help may be required to feed folks industrial amounts of holy water.

     

    8. Supply sec with glasses of healing/anti-stun meds so they can be more robust, it's a lot less awkward than carrying pill bottles.

 

 

Servicing Virology

 

Fill buckets of blood, radium and, in case the shift has been long, some virus food. You can also help to keep infected patients alive and fed. Refill their spray with space cleaner.

 

Servicing Engineering / Atmospherics

 

Do actual service borg stuff and bring them tea and food, since they have to run everywhere all the time. Emergency healing glasses can help too.

There's much more you can do with your tools. Make glasses to fill an autolathe, spike drinks with mitocholide and antihol to prevent self-harm or cryostilane and oxygen to make them real chill, produce infinite plastic... and if you are lucky, help a malf AI by poisoning the crew if it doesn't order you to switch to sec module, like a slimehead.
